Output 6995f9638134721bae81afb94d2572c131a27c38b820987b2cfbe90f8f73b282:2

value
56643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89c1fe061e4335e72d76887ff4260c3e339036f2 OP_EQUAL
address
3EFQteLLKtyLr79wSedvyLJAJ5CfKDGCij
transaction
6995f9638134721bae81afb94d2572c131a27c38b820987b2cfbe90f8f73b282
spent
true